Chicken Roll recipe

Ingredients

For the filling:

  • 2 chicken breasts (boiled and shredded)
  • 1 small onion (finely chopped)
  • 2 tablespoons oil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ic (minced)
  • 1 teaspoon ginger (minced)
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on paprika or chili flakes
  • Salt to taste
  • 2 tablespoons mayonnaise or cream cheese
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h cilantro or parsley (optional)

For the dough or wrap:

  • 4 tortilla wraps or parathas
  • Butter or oil for toasting

Optional toppings:

  • Lettuce
  • Tomato slices
  • Cheese slices
  • Ketchup or hot sauce

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Filling:
    • In a pan, heat oil and sauté onions until translucent.
    • Add garlic and ginger; cook for 1 minute.
    • Add shredded chicken, black pepper, paprika, and salt. Stir well.
    • Cook for 2–3 minutes, then remove from heat and let it cool.
    • Mix in mayonnaise or cream cheese and chopped herbs (if using).
  2. Assemble the Rolls:
    • Warm the tortilla or paratha on a skillet until soft and pliable.
    • Spread 2–3 tablespoons of chicken filling on each wrap.
    • Add lettuce, tomato slices, cheese, or sauces if desired.
    • Roll tightly like a burrito.
  3. Toast the Rolls (Optional but recommended):
    • Lightly butter a skillet and toast each roll until golden on both sides.
  4. Serve:
    • Slice in half and serve hot with dipping sauces or salad on the side.
